69 def caesar_break(message, fitness=Pletters):
70 """Breaks a Caesar cipher using frequency analysis
71
72 >>> caesar_break('ibxcsyorsaqcheyklxivoexlevmrimwxsfiqevvmihrsasrxliwyrh' \
73 'ecjsppsamrkwleppfmergefifvmhixscsymjcsyqeoixlm') # doctest: +ELLIPSIS
74 (4, -130.849890899...)
75 >>> caesar_break('wxwmaxdgheetgwuxztgptedbgznitgwwhpguxyhkxbmhvvtlbhgtee' \
76 'raxlmhiixweblmxgxwmhmaxybkbgztgwztsxwbgmxgmert') # doctest: +ELLIPSIS
77 (19, -128.82516920...)
78 >>> caesar_break('yltbbqnqnzvguvaxurorgenafsbezqvagbnornfgsbevpnaabjurer' \
79 'svaquvzyvxrnznazlybequrvfohgriraabjtbaruraprur') # doctest: +ELLIPSIS
80 (13, -126.25233502...)
81 """
82 sanitised_message = sanitise(message)
83 best_shift = 0
84 best_fit = float('-inf')
85 for shift in range(26):
86 plaintext = caesar_decipher(sanitised_message, shift)
87 fit = fitness(plaintext)
88 logger.debug('Caesar break attempt using key {0} gives fit of {1} '
89 'and decrypt starting: {2}'.format(shift, fit, plaintext[:50]))
90 if fit > best_fit:
91 best_fit = fit
92 best_shift = shift
93 logger.info('Caesar break best fit: key {0} gives fit of {1} and '
94 'decrypt starting: {2}'.format(best_shift, best_fit,
95 caesar_decipher(sanitised_message, best_shift)[:50]))
96 return best_shift, best_fit

392 def vigenere_frequency_break(message,
393 metric=norms.euclidean_distance,
394 target_counts=normalised_english_counts,
395 message_frequency_scaling=norms.normalise):
396 """Breaks a Vigenere cipher with frequency analysis
397
398 >>> vigenere_frequency_break(vigenere_encipher(sanitise("It is time to " \
399 "run. She is ready and so am I. I stole Daniel's pocketbook this " \
400 "afternoon when he left his jacket hanging on the easel in the " \
401 "attic."), 'florence')) # doctest: +ELLIPSIS
402 ('florence', 0.077657073...)
403 """
404 best_fit = float("inf")
405 best_key = ''
406 sanitised_message = sanitise(message)
407 for trial_length in range(1, 20):
408 splits = every_nth(sanitised_message, trial_length)
409 key = ''.join([chr(caesar_break(s)[0] + ord('a')) for s in splits])
410 plaintext = vigenere_decipher(sanitised_message, key)
411 counts = message_frequency_scaling(frequencies(plaintext))
412 fit = metric(target_counts, counts)
413 logger.debug('Vigenere key length of {0} ({1}) gives fit of {2}'.
414 format(trial_length, key, fit))
415 if fit < best_fit:
416 best_fit = fit
417 best_key = key
418 logger.info('Vigenere break best fit with key {0} gives fit '
419 'of {1} and decrypt starting: {2}'.format(best_key,
420 best_fit, sanitise(
421 vigenere_decipher(message, best_key))[:50]))
422 return best_key, best_fit
